DARCEY SCHOOL
Darcey School is a Title I public elementary school that is part of the Cheshire School District school district, located in Cheshire, CT with about 176 students offering grade levels from Pre-Kindergarten to Kindergarten. A Title I school provides supplemental financial assistance to school districts for children from low-income families. Its purpose is to provide all children significant opportunity to receive a fair, equitable, and high-quality education. With about 13 teachers, Darcey School has a student/teacher ratio of about 13:1. The national average for public schools is about 15:1. A lower student/teacher ratio is a key factor that determines how much a teacher can devote his/her time to each individual student thus improving, or reducing (in the event of a higher student/teacher ratio) the attention each student is given for their educational needs.
To provide you with an accurate summary, it is important to clarify that **Darcey School** in Cheshire, Connecticut, is a specialized educational facility focused exclusively on **Early Childhood Education.**
Here is a summary of the school:
Darcey School serves as the primary hub for the Cheshire Public School district’s early childhood programs. It is specifically designed to provide a supportive and developmentally appropriate environment for preschool-aged children. The school operates with an inclusive philosophy, offering integrated programming where students with diverse learning needs and typically developing peers learn side-by-side. This approach aims to foster social-emotional growth, foundational academic skills, and school readiness in a structured, nurturing setting.
The curriculum at Darcey is play-based and emphasizes the "whole child," focusing on early literacy, numeracy, and social interaction. Because it is a public facility, it works closely with the Cheshire school system to provide specialized services, such as speech therapy or occupational therapy, for children who qualify for early intervention. By focusing entirely on the youngest learners in the district, the school creates a specialized atmosphere dedicated to building the essential cognitive and behavioral building blocks required for a successful transition into elementary school.

School Demographics for 176 students
The primary ethnicity of students attending DARCEY SCHOOL is predominantly White, representing about 74% of the student body.
- White
- 73.9%
- Asian
- 9.1%
- Hispanic/Latino
- 8.5%
- Two or more races
- 5.7%
- Black or African American
- 2.8%
- Female
- 42.0%
- Male
- 58.0%
